Donald "Gus" Larson Neenah, Wisconsin Donald "Gus" Larson, age 65, of Neenah, passed away, Sunday, December 27, 2009 at Vallhaven Care Center in Neenah. He was born August 15, 1944, in Neenah to the late John and Leola (Rohloff) Larson, the second youngest of five children. Gus was a skilled pattern maker and worked throughout the Fox Valley. He made the plaque for the Neenah-Menasha time capsule, by the St. Thomas Church in Menasha. Donald enjoyed duck and deer hunting. He was also a skilled carpenter.
